Winterset Madisonian, June 30, 1999
Winterset, Iowa

Thelma Coffman, Winterset

Thelma Mae Coffman, 85, of Winterset died of complications of a stroke June 26, 1999, at the Kavanagh House in Des Moines.

Funeral services will be held today (Wednesday, June 30) at 2 p.m. at Foursquare Gospel Church in Winterset with the Rev. Terry Kerr officiating. Burial will be at Pleasant View Cemetery in Madison County.

Thelma Coffman was born Nov. 16, 1913, in Madison County to Elmer Clarence and Permelia Alice (Schutz) Eivins. She married Elmer S. Coffman on Aug. 18, 1934, in Macksburg. A homemaker, she was a lifetime resident of Madison County. Thelma was a member of the Oak Grove Women's Society, Farm Bureau, Oak Grove Community Church of rural Madison County and a charter member of the Creative Culture Hobby Club. She also had been a 4-H leader, a Sunday school teacher and was on the Madison County Extension Council.

She was preceded in death by her parents, husband and two brothers.

She is survived by two sons, Don E. Coffman (wife Eunice) of Honduras and Edgar T. Coffman (wife Gayla) of West Des Moines; one daughter, Sandra M. Wagner (husband George) of Des Moines; one sister, Margaret Orr of St. Charles; five grandchildren; and nine great-grandchildren.

Memorial contributions may be directed to Oak Grove Community Church.

Funeral arrangements were handled by Collins Funeral Home in Winterset.
